Gentoo Archives: gentoo-commits

From: David Seifert <soap@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: profiles/, sys-apps/netloc/
Date: Tue, 30 Mar 2021 09:25:13
Message-Id: 1617096250.152fc8d77afc0d50fd74f60b38707193287e7d36.soap@gentoo
1 commit: 152fc8d77afc0d50fd74f60b38707193287e7d36
2 Author: Jakov Smolic <jakov.smolic <AT> sartura <DOT> hr>
3 AuthorDate: Tue Mar 30 09:24:10 2021 +0000
4 Commit: David Seifert <soap <AT> gentoo <DOT> org>
5 CommitDate: Tue Mar 30 09:24:10 2021 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=152fc8d7
7
8 sys-apps/netloc: Remove last-rited pkg
9
10 Closes: https://bugs.gentoo.org/721938
11 Closes: https://bugs.gentoo.org/722916
12 Closes: https://bugs.gentoo.org/732046
13 Signed-off-by: Jakov Smolic <jakov.smolic <AT> sartura.hr>
14 Signed-off-by: David Seifert <soap <AT> gentoo.org>
15
16 profiles/package.mask | 5 -----
17 sys-apps/netloc/Manifest | 1 -
18 sys-apps/netloc/metadata.xml | 11 -----------
19 sys-apps/netloc/netloc-0.5.ebuild | 28 ----------------------------
20 4 files changed, 45 deletions(-)
21
22 diff --git a/profiles/package.mask b/profiles/package.mask
23 index e755b4e962e..c3e0e96dce7 100644
24 --- a/profiles/package.mask
25 +++ b/profiles/package.mask
26 @@ -165,11 +165,6 @@ app-admin/lastpass-cli
27 # No revdeps. Removal in 14 days. Bug #581102, #7513730
28 app-admin/lastpass-binary-component
29
30 -# David Seifert <soap@g.o> (2021-03-13)
31 -# Integrated into >=sys-apps/hwloc-2, completely broken, unmaintained,
32 -# no revdeps. Removal in 14 days. Bug #721938, #722916, #732046.
33 -sys-apps/netloc
34 -
35 # Sam James <sam@g.o> (2021-03-13)
36 # Stuck on oasis.eclass, out of date
37 # No reverse dependencies
38
39 diff --git a/sys-apps/netloc/Manifest b/sys-apps/netloc/Manifest
40 deleted file mode 100644
41 index 54351879ff1..00000000000
42 --- a/sys-apps/netloc/Manifest
43 +++ /dev/null
44 @@ -1 +0,0 @@
45 -DIST netloc-0.5.tar.gz 474646 BLAKE2B 8d6524b6006e2a9b284092288e2bc97064703602362be469990ac396bc9a08840260db4d371748c65cfb97c294bae3284bfe8ac579f529d93125889d1afc6d17 SHA512 88600c59302cd8e5ed024373a57b27e54b288288091ed0ab3852bee59c255a8b520d38c59d64f6c1eafe307f0d5e61d64c799a92e9695c42ecc1e33dcc2df6ba
46
47 diff --git a/sys-apps/netloc/metadata.xml b/sys-apps/netloc/metadata.xml
48 deleted file mode 100644
49 index 07151826f89..00000000000
50 --- a/sys-apps/netloc/metadata.xml
51 +++ /dev/null
52 @@ -1,11 +0,0 @@
53 -<?xml version="1.0" encoding="UTF-8"?>
54 -<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
55 -<pkgmetadata>
56 -<maintainer type="project">
57 - <email>cluster@g.o</email>
58 - <name>Gentoo Cluster Project</name>
59 -</maintainer>
60 -<longdescription>
61 - The Portable Network Locality (netloc) software package provides network topology discovery tools, and an abstract representation of those networks topologies for a range of network types and configurations. It is provided as a companion to the Portable Hardware Locality (hwloc) package. These two software packages work together to provide a comprehensive view of the HPC system topology, spanning from the processor cores in one server to the cores in another – including the complex network(s) in between.
62 -</longdescription>
63 -</pkgmetadata>
64
65 diff --git a/sys-apps/netloc/netloc-0.5.ebuild b/sys-apps/netloc/netloc-0.5.ebuild
66 deleted file mode 100644
67 index 1f68e7c5f38..00000000000
68 --- a/sys-apps/netloc/netloc-0.5.ebuild
69 +++ /dev/null
70 @@ -1,28 +0,0 @@
71 -# Copyright 1999-2020 Gentoo Authors
72 -# Distributed under the terms of the GNU General Public License v2
73 -
74 -EAPI=5
75 -
76 -inherit multilib versionator
77 -
78 -MY_PV=v$(get_version_component_range 1-2)
79 -
80 -DESCRIPTION="Portable Network Locality (netloc)"
81 -HOMEPAGE="https://www.open-mpi.org/projects/netloc/"
82 -SRC_URI="https://www.open-mpi.org/software/${PN}/${MY_PV}/downloads/${P}.tar.gz"
83 -
84 -LICENSE="BSD"
85 -SLOT="0"
86 -KEYWORDS="~amd64"
87 -IUSE=""
88 -
89 -DEPEND="
90 - dev-libs/jansson
91 - <sys-apps/hwloc-2.0"
92 -RDEPEND="${DEPEND}"
93 -
94 -src_configure() {
95 - econf \
96 - --with-jansson="${EPREFIX}/usr" \
97 - --with-hwloc="${EPREFIX}/usr"
98 -}